RNB State Bank was founded on January 1, 1898 and has been serving the financial needs of their customers for over 126 years.
RNB State Bank currently operates with 5 branches located in 2 states as a subsidiary of Carbon County Holding Company. Check below for important events in banks history.
IMPORTANT EVENTS IN BANKS HISTORY
Below is a list of some important events in the history of RNB State Bank, including mergers and acquisitions.
DATEEVENT
01-01-1898Institution established. Original name: The Rawlins National Bank.
07-26-1991Acquired Westland Federal Savings and Loan Association (29498) in Rawlins, WY.
07-01-2019Changed Chartering Agency to State.
07-01-2019Changed Bank Class to State Chartered Bank, member of the Federal Reserve System (FRS).
07-01-2019Changed Primary Federal Regulatory Agency to Fed.
07-01-2019Changed Institution Name to Rnb State Bank.
